After my rejection due to a faulty LOE, I submitted a new profile and received an ITA today.

I have a question regarding one of the statutory questions for the background information.

" Have you been refused admission to, or ordered to leave canada?"

Does a rejection of a PR application constitute as a refused admission and I'd have to answer "yes"?
 
Rejection due to incomplete documents where your fee was returned is different from refusal where a visa officer declined your Pr and sent you a note with a detailed reason. If it's the latter you should answer Yes and provide the relevant details. The former owner you can leave out. Hope this helps

Well, I'm getting my "Right for PR Fee" returned, not the application fee itself. My employment reference letter wasn't properly dated, so the officer raised concern regarding me fulfilling the work experience requirements. I asked my employer to fix this mistake for my new application.

Wording is as follows:

"As I have found that you no longer meet the minimum criteria to be eligible to be invited to apply set out in an instruction given under 10.3(1)(e), you no longer meet the requirements of Section 11.2 of the Act. I am therefore refusing your application."


The last thing I want to happen after all this is accidentally "misrepresenting" myself.

You are correct. This is refusal, not cancellation. You should mark 'Yes', and explain this.

In any case, there is nothing to lose at all in marking 'Yes' to such questions when there is confusion and let IRCC figure out whether it is required for them or not!
